This is where the intercooler can utilize the ambient air where it is coolest, before it passes through your other radiators and temperatures increase. <br><br></span></span></div> <div style="text-align: center;"> <span><span></span></span><br> </div> <div style="text-align: center;"><img src="https://cdn.shopify.com/s/files/1/0082/6687/4995/files/MK7.5GLIFMIC_1_600x600.jpg?v=1669051912" alt=""></div> <div style="text-align: center;"> <span><span></span></span><br> </div> <div style="text-align: center;"> <span><span></span></span><br> </div> <div style="text-align: center;"> <h1> <br>BETTER, NOT JUST BIGGER</h1> </div> <div style="text-align: center;"><br></div> <div style="text-align: center;"> <span><span>Contrary to popular belief, <strong>bigger is not better</strong>, at least when it comes to intercoolers for the MQB platorm. The purpose of an intercooler is to keep intake air temperatures cool, not to be huge. The bigger an intercooler is, the more charge-air is required to fill it up, and therefore more of a potential for pressure drop, power loss and turbo lag. </span></span>In an ideal world, the best solution would be to not need an intercooler at all and have cool charge-air run straight from the turbo to the intake manifold. However, the charge-air coming from the turbo isn't cool, in fact it's quite hot, and too much heat will decrease power on your MK7. </div> <div style="text-align: center;"> <h1> <br>WHY YOUR MK7 NEEDS AN INTERCOOLER UPGRADE</h1> </div> <div style="text-align: center;"><span><span><span>When you increase the power on your MK7 with a tune, you are increasing the boost pressure by asking the turbocharger to spin faster for a longer period of time. The faster and longer your turbo spins to build boost, the higher the temperature your charged-air will become. <strong>When the ECU detects that the intake air temperature (IAT) becomes too high, it will reduce timing and limit the amount of power your engine can produce in order to avoid damage.</strong> <br><br></span></span></span></div> <div style="text-align: center;">An intercooler upgrade is so essential for the MQB platform, that <strong>most tuners require an upgraded intercooler </strong>for flashing your MK7 with any tune above a basic stage 1 map. <span><span>Since we need an intercooler to make the power we want and keep our MK7 running efficiently, <strong>the best solution is to have an intercooler that is as small as possible while still keeping intake air temperatures (IAT) low.
